摘要
We present here a theoretical analysis of the possibility to combine SERS with THz by investigating the electromagnetic enhancement effects of gold and InSb nanoparticles under THz excitation. By means of the FDTD simulations, the electrical field enhancement, and thus the SERS enhancement factor of the gold and InSb nanoparticles with different sizes and interparticle separations are demonstrated, which indicate that the SERS effect exists in THz range as well and the SERS enhancement factor could reach 109 under the condition of certain size and interparticle distance. Therefore the SERS effect could be extended from ultraviolet, visible and near-infrared to THz regime. (C) 2014 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
